Frequently Asked Questions

What are typical salary ranges for Competitive Compensation roles by seniority level?
Compensation Analyst: $70k–$100k; Total Rewards Manager: $110k–$150k; Compensation Strategy Director: $160k–$200k; VP of Compensation: $200k–$260k; Chief Compensation Officer: $250k–$350k.
What skills and certifications are required to excel in Competitive Compensation roles?
Key skills include advanced Excel, SQL, data visualization in Tableau, and proficiency with HRIS platforms such as Workday Compensation or SAP SuccessFactors. Certifications that boost credibility are SHRM‑CP, GPHR, Certified Compensation Professional (CCP), and Certified Employee Benefit Specialist (CEBS).
Is remote work available for Competitive Compensation positions?
Many Competitive Compensation positions support hybrid or fully remote work. Tech, fintech, and SaaS companies often offer remote options, while larger enterprises may provide flexible schedules within a hybrid model. Remote roles require strong communication skills and familiarity with cloud‑based HRIS tools.
What career progression paths are there within Competitive Compensation?
Career progression typically follows: Analyst → Senior Analyst → Manager → Director → VP → Chief Compensation Officer. Lateral moves to HR Business Partner, Talent Acquisition, or Payroll can broaden experience and accelerate advancement.
